数据库链接是什么链接形式

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库链接是指在应用程序和数据库之间建立连接的一种方式。常见的数据库链接形式有以下几种:

    1. JDBC链接:JDBC(Java Database Connectivity)是Java语言中用于与数据库进行交互的API。使用JDBC链接数据库时,需要先加载数据库驱动程序,然后通过指定数据库的URL、用户名和密码来建立连接。JDBC链接适用于Java开发环境。

    2. ODBC链接:ODBC(Open Database Connectivity)是一种用于建立数据库连接的标准接口。通过ODBC链接,可以在不同的平台上使用相同的API来访问不同的数据库。ODBC链接适用于多种编程语言和操作系统。

    3. ADO链接:ADO(ActiveX Data Objects)是一种用于在Windows平台上访问数据库的技术。ADO可以通过多种方式建立数据库链接,包括使用本地驱动程序、使用ODBC链接以及使用OLE DB提供程序。

    4. ORM链接:ORM(Object-Relational Mapping)是一种将对象模型和关系数据库之间进行映射的技术。ORM框架(如Hibernate、Entity Framework等)可以自动处理数据库链接,开发者只需要通过配置文件或注解指定数据库的连接信息。

    5. NoSQL链接:NoSQL数据库(如MongoDB、Redis等)通常使用特定的客户端库来建立和管理数据库链接。这些客户端库提供了与数据库进行通信的API,开发者可以使用这些API来进行数据操作。

    总之,不同的数据库链接形式适用于不同的开发环境和数据库类型,开发者可以根据具体需求选择适合的链接方式。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库链接是指在程序中与数据库建立连接的方式。常见的数据库链接形式有以下几种:

    1. JDBC(Java Database Connectivity)链接:JDBC是Java语言中用于与数据库进行交互的标准API。JDBC链接使用Java提供的驱动程序与数据库建立连接,可以执行SQL语句并获取结果。JDBC链接的格式通常包含数据库的URL、用户名和密码等信息。

    2. ODBC(Open Database Connectivity)链接:ODBC是一种通用的数据库API,可以在多种编程语言中使用。ODBC链接使用ODBC驱动程序与数据库建立连接,类似于JDBC链接,可以执行SQL语句并获取结果。ODBC链接的格式通常包含数据源名称、用户名和密码等信息。

    3. PDO(PHP Data Objects)链接:PDO是PHP语言中用于与数据库进行交互的扩展模块。PDO链接可以与多种类型的数据库进行交互,包括MySQL、SQLite、Oracle等。PDO链接的格式通常包含数据库的DSN(Data Source Name)、用户名和密码等信息。

    4. ADO.NET链接:ADO.NET是.NET平台中用于与数据库进行交互的技术。ADO.NET链接使用.NET提供的数据提供程序与数据库建立连接,可以执行SQL语句并获取结果。ADO.NET链接的格式通常包含数据库的连接字符串、用户名和密码等信息。

    5. SQLAlchemy链接:SQLAlchemy是Python语言中常用的数据库ORM(对象关系映射)工具。SQLAlchemy链接可以与多种类型的数据库进行交互,包括MySQL、SQLite、PostgreSQL等。SQLAlchemy链接的格式通常包含数据库的URL、用户名和密码等信息。

    需要注意的是,不同的数据库链接形式具体的格式和参数可能有所不同,具体使用时需要根据数据库和编程语言的要求进行配置。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库链接是指在应用程序和数据库之间建立起的一种连接,用于实现应用程序与数据库之间的数据传输和交互。数据库链接通常采用以下几种形式:

    1. 嵌入式链接(Embedded Link)
      嵌入式链接是指将数据库直接嵌入到应用程序中,通过函数调用的方式进行数据库操作。这种链接形式常用于桌面应用程序或移动应用程序,它的优点是简单、快速,适合处理小型数据量。常见的嵌入式数据库有SQLite和HSQLDB。

    2. 本地链接(Local Link)
      本地链接是指应用程序与数据库在同一台物理机器上,通过本地协议进行通信。本地链接通常采用套接字(Socket)、共享内存或命名管道等方式进行通信。这种链接形式适用于中小型企业级应用,常见的本地链接数据库有MySQL、PostgreSQL、Oracle等。

    3. 远程链接(Remote Link)
      远程链接是指应用程序与数据库在不同的物理机器上,通过网络进行通信。远程链接常用于分布式系统或云平台,它的优点是可以实现数据共享和分布式计算。常见的远程链接数据库有MySQL、PostgreSQL、Oracle、SQL Server等。

    4. 连接池链接(Connection Pool Link)
      连接池链接是指应用程序通过连接池管理数据库连接,实现连接的复用和管理。连接池链接可以减少连接的创建和销毁开销,提高数据库的性能和稳定性。常见的连接池技术有C3P0、DBCP、HikariCP等。

    5. ORM链接(Object-Relational Mapping Link)
      ORM链接是指应用程序通过对象关系映射(ORM)框架与数据库进行链接。ORM框架可以将数据库表和对象进行映射,使开发人员可以通过操作对象来进行数据库操作,而不需要编写SQL语句。常见的ORM框架有Hibernate、MyBatis、Spring Data JPA等。

    以上是常见的数据库链接形式,不同的链接形式适用于不同的应用场景和需求。开发人员可以根据具体的项目需求选择合适的数据库链接方式。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部